About
Syria: Remember Me bears witness in words and images to the strong, dignified, beautiful, and complex lives of the Syrian people from the fertile Euphrates River Valley to the wide-open expanse of the great Syrian Desert, from the maze of overflowing markets to the spacious interiors of gold-domed mosques. The photographs in this collection were taken over two decades, between 1991 and 2011 and precede the war that now sweeps the beleaguered land. Today, the media thrusts before us daily images of Syria that reveal only the devastation, grief, rage, and victimhood of war. It is the author's hope to expand and hearten that limited view. Syria: Remember Me offers readers a more humanizing encounter as they turn the pages and gaze into eyes of Syrians young and old, humble and proud, engaged in the simple miracle of living an ordinary day and a life lived in peace.
